In this episode of the Positively Altered Podcast, Dr. Cindy Howard speaks with Eric Brooker, author of You Are Enough. Eric shares his deeply personal journey of overcoming self-doubt and imposter syndrome, exploring how past experiences, like his sister-in-law’s passing and his own childhood, shaped his understanding of self-worth. They discuss the importance of self-reflection, relationship vulnerability, and the transformative power of acknowledging our imperfections. Eric also delves into the concept of “relationship capital” and the impact of genuinely connecting with others.
